St-Paul-de-Mausolée
St-Paul-de-Mausolée Review
You can cut across the fields from Glanum to St-Paul-de-Mausolée, the lovely, isolated asylum where Van Gogh spent the last year of his life (1889-90). But enter it quietly: it shelters psychiatric patients to this day—all of them women. You're free to walk up the beautifully manicured garden path to the church and its jewel-box Romanesque cloister, where the artist found womblike peace.
